CITIZEN WINS UNHCR REFUGEE WOMEN
PROMOTING PRIZE
December 17, 2003 (Angola Press Agency -
Luanda) Angolan Teresa Musole was honoured this December with the
2003 UN High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R) prize for promotion
of gender equity and training of women refugee.
Teresa Musole, representing of the Ministry of Family and Women
Promotion Affairs in the Lumbala Nguimbo district, eastern Moxico
province, got the prize for her deeds towards improving living conditions
of youths and women, including on sexual exploitation matters.A
note from the UNHCR released to Angop indicates that the winner
has had a relevant engagement in the construction of Lumbala Nguimbo
Community Development Centre, among others.
The Centre that is a joint undertaking by the Government of Angola
and UNHCR, will assist women and their families in obtaining self
sufficient conditions, through learning skills in literacy, nursery
educational activities.
It will help women engaged in agriculture, fashion and fabrics and
in honey production projects, including facilitating access to bank
loans.
In announcing the giving of the prize for gender equity, the UNHCR
representative, Ruud Lubbers, stressed the importance of fighting
violence against women.
